Cotton balls are a common household item, and for many people seeking a quiet night’s sleep, they represent an accessible, low-cost option for blocking out noise or preventing air drafts. However, the perceived benefit of using this everyday material for overnight ear protection is outweighed by both safety concerns and a lack of acoustic effectiveness.
Understanding the Safety Concerns
Inserting cotton balls deep into the ear canal poses physical risks. One of the most common issues is the potential for earwax impaction, where the cotton material pushes the naturally produced cerumen deeper into the canal. This can create a significant blockage, leading to muffled hearing, discomfort, or pain as pressure builds against the eardrum.
The cotton material itself can also shed tiny, loose fibers that remain behind in the ear after the main ball is removed. These shed fibers can act as foreign bodies, irritating the delicate skin lining the ear canal and potentially becoming embedded in the existing earwax.
Furthermore, cotton is highly absorbent and can trap moisture within the ear canal, especially when worn for an extended period like a full night’s sleep. This damp, warm environment is favorable for the proliferation of bacteria and fungi, significantly increasing the risk of an external ear infection, medically known as otitis externa or “swimmer’s ear.”
How Cotton Compares to Designed Ear Protection
When the goal is to significantly reduce noise, cotton balls are poor substitutes for specialized ear protection. The material is inherently porous, meaning it does not create the necessary acoustic seal required to block the transmission of sound waves effectively. While cotton may slightly muffle high-frequency sounds, it offers minimal resistance to low-frequency noises, such as the rumble of traffic or a partner’s snoring.
A small wad of cotton provides a noise attenuation of only 5 to 10 decibels (dB), which is insufficient for a restful sleeping environment. In contrast, commercially available foam or silicone earplugs are designed to expand and conform to the ear canal, forming a complete seal. These specialized plugs often carry a Noise Reduction Rating (NRR) that can range from 25 to 33 dB, offering a substantial difference in sound blockage compared to cotton.
Safer and More Effective Alternatives
For those seeking to block noise or drafts during sleep, several safe and effective alternatives exist that do not carry the risks associated with cotton balls.
Insertive Options
Disposable foam earplugs are widely available and offer a high NRR when properly rolled down and inserted to allow them to expand and seal the ear canal. They are inexpensive and provide superior noise reduction for a single night’s use.
Alternatively, moldable earplugs made from silicone or wax are an excellent option, especially for side sleepers or individuals with sensitive ear canals. These materials are rolled into a ball and flattened over the ear canal entrance, sealing the opening without being inserted deep inside. This shallow placement often makes them more comfortable for overnight wear.
Non-Insertive Solutions
If the idea of inserting anything into the ear canal is unappealing, non-insertive solutions can be utilized. White noise machines or dedicated sleep headphones that play soothing sounds can effectively mask sudden noises that might otherwise cause a sleeper to wake. These external sound solutions help to create a consistent, low-level auditory environment, which often promotes more continuous and restorative sleep.
